Where it All Began: The Phar Lap Toolkit
Phar Lap Software's claim to fame was the creation of the Phar Lap 386/DOS-Extender, an innovative tool that effectively transformed personal computers by allowing them to run larger, more complex applications than ever before. Back in the 1980s and early 90s, DOS (Disk Operating System) was the dominant force in PC land, but it had limitations, especially when it came to addressing memory beyond 640 KB—a frustrating barrier for developers. Phar Lap cleverly engineered ways around these constraints, unlocking the potential for PCs to perform tasks previously unthinkable.

A Legacy Continued through Acquisitions
In 1999, Phar Lap Software was acquired by Ardence, which showed a commendable persistence in enhancing RTOS solutions for an ever-growing market of embedded system applications. The baton was further passed to Hewlett-Packard in 2005, and currently, these innovations fall under the nurturing umbrella of Kontron, a global leader in embedded computing technology.
